2007 Compass Patriot MK Factory Service Manual 24 - HEATING & AIR CONDITIONING

B10EE-CONDENSOR FAN CONTROL CIRCUIT OVERCURRENT (TIPM)

For a complete wiring diagram Refer to Section 8W



Possible Causes
 
BLOCKAGE STALLING RADIATOR FAN
 
RADIATOR FAN
 
TIPM
 




Diagnostic Test

1. VERIFY DTC B10EE-CONDENSER FAN CONTROL CIRCUIT OVERCURRENT IS ACTIVE

Turn the ignition on.
With the scan tool, erase DTCs.
Turn the ignition off, wait 10 seconds, and turn the ignition on.
With the scan tool, read DTCs.

Does the scan tool display active: B10EE-CONDENSER FAN CONTROL CIRCUIT OVERCURRENT?

2. CHECK FOR PROPER RADIATOR FAN OPERATION

Turn the ignition on.
With the scan tool, activate the Radiator Fan.

Does the Radiator Fan operate normally?

3. CHECK FOR ACTIVE: B10BE–CONDENSER FAN CONTROL CIRCUIT LOW

Turn the ignition on.
With the scan tool, erase DTCs.
Turn the ignition off, wait 10 seconds, and turn the ignition on.
Use the scan tool, to activate the Condenser Fan.
With the scan tool, read DTCs.

Does the scan tool display active: B10BE–CONDENSER FAN CONTROL CIRCUIT LOW?

4. CHECK FOR 12 VOLTS TO THE RADIATOR FAN

Turn the ignition off.
Disconnect the Radiator Fan harness connector.
Turn the ignition on.
With the scan tool, activate the Radiator Fan.
Using a volt meter measure the voltage on the (N112) High Speed Radiator Fan Control circuit in the Radiator Fan harness connector.

Does the volt meter read 12 volts?

5. CHECK FOR A BLOCKAGE STALLING THE RADIATOR FAN

Turn the ignition off.
Look for anything that may be physically preventing the Radiator Fan from operating normally.

Is anything physically preventing Blower Motor operation?

6. CHECK FOR CHAFFING IN THE (N112) HIGH SPEED RADIATOR FAN CONTROL CIRCUIT

Turn the ignition off.
Check the (N112) High Speed Radiator Fan Control circuit for wire chafing.

Is any wire chafing present?
